Science in Year 1 is built on noticing things: how a bean plant changes week by week, which materials feel bendy or stiff, what happens to the trees in autumn. These Year 1 science worksheets cover all four units in the programme of study — plants, animals including humans, everyday materials and seasonal changes — with activities that ask pupils to name, sort, match and observe.
Each worksheet is aligned to the England National Curriculum for Key Stage 1 science, so it complements the practical, hands-on work the curriculum expects rather than replacing it. Sheets work well for recording observations after an investigation or checking what stuck at the end of a unit.
